Oh, contraire. The Birdog does not pick up the 250-750mhz part of the Ka and the Birdog download for Ka-Ku 5-LNB only selects the 101 and 119 Ku for alignment. You don’t align to any Ka birds, only Ku. Your SF-25 will work ok but a digital meter is best when balancing the levels in the Ka-Ku procedure.
